GLOSSARY
could (modal auxiliary) — general ability, anytime, whenever (occurs in present, past and future contexts)
so (coordinator, connective, pronoun, adverb, discourse adverb, and more) – See "So" Uses.
vague (Adj) — unclear, can be understood in more than one way
was/were able (VP) — single occasion ability; managed to do something (past contexts)
